[Download] Smashing Pumpkins release 3 out of 44 new tracks online

According to LickLibrary, The Smashing Pumpkins, plan to give away 44 songs on their website but wanted to give their fans a preview of whats to come from their "Teargarden From The Kaleidyscope project". You can check out all 3 tracks and below.

UPDATE: Fixed the links.

Smashing Pumpkins - A Stitch In Time

Smashing Pumpkins - Widow Wake My Mind

Smashing Pumpkins - A Song For A Son